Abstract

Solar energy is an alternative energy source that is environmentally friendly and has great potential to be utilized in Indonesia. However, the use of solar energy is still limited, especially in rural areas which have limited infrastructure and access to electricity. This research aims to analyze the use of 100 WP polycrystalline solar panels as an alternative energy source to improve the welfare of rural communities in Indonesia. The research method used is literature review, namely by examining and criticizing various reference sources that are relevant to the research topic. The data collected includes secondary data, which was analyzed using content analysis, comparative analysis and synthesis analysis techniques. The research results show that the use of 100 WP polycrystalline solar panels can provide benefits for rural communities, including: (1) increasing the availability and quality of electricity, (2) saving costs on fossil fuels (3) reducing greenhouse gas emissions, (4) improve the quality of life and public health. This research recommends that the use of 100 wp polycrystalline solar panels can be expanded and improved in other rural areas in Indonesia, taking into account technical, economic, social and environmental aspects.
